Wallace-Hall Art House

Built in 1878, the Wallace-Hall House is a Queen Anne style historic home located in the heart of Historic Downtown Mansfield at 210 S. Main Street. Managed by the Mansfield Commission for the Arts, the home was recently converted to an art venue. The venue features three intimate rooms on the first floor that can be used for gallery exhibitions, private rental events, and art workshops. The second floor features three studio spaces for artists in residency. The central location and amenities make the Wallace-Hall Art House the ideal place to feature and celebrate the arts in Mansfield!


REGULAR GALLERY HOURS

The Wallace-Hall Art House will be opened weekly for guests to view the current art exhibition. Admission is free (except for special exhibits, in which case cost of admission will be listed).

Fridays 4:00pm - 8:00pm
Saturdays 12:00pm - 8:00pm
Sundays 2:00pm - 6:00pm

LOCATION

210 S. Main Street, Mansfield Texas 76063

Located in Historic Downtown Mansfield, next to Fire Station No. 1
